AK Regular and Feminised Cannabis Seeds
60% Indica. Genotype: (Colombian Gold x Highland Thai x Mexican x Afghani #1) x NL Special. Incense aroma and spicy, sweet flavour. Produces uniform plants. Very stable. Compact, resinous buds. Body-stoned high with a good head buzz. Potential THC level high.
We used an AK as a mother and crossed her with our Northern Lights Special (90% Indica), which has ridiculous trichome production, as a father to improve THC production. The result is our AK that is Indica dominant (60%). She is a very quick finisher. AK performs well on hydro, coco or soil and is excellent for the SOG method. Very mould resistant, AK is one of the most stable varieties we have, producing uniform plants.
She is very easy to grow, virtually idiot proof, as she can stand both higher and lower temperatures. AK doesn’t require a lot of nutrients. She does need some space in between individual plants to reach her full potential. Vegetative period is 3 to 4 weeks. Prune the lower buds to create one major bud or super crop if you have space. AK is ferociously quick flowering variety.
The rock-hard buds are covered in red hairs and lots of trichomes. The aroma is a pungent, spicy smell resembling of noblewood. The taste is spicy and sweet. AK is amongst the most potent strains known to man. She has a body-stoned high with a good head buzz. Medicinal value: pms, muscle pain, joint pain, neuropathic pain, MS, insomnia, and depression.
- Suited for: Interior Exterior zone B/C
- Flowering: I) 8-9 weeks E) September - October
- Plant height: I) 0.50-0.90m E) 1.35m+
- Yield: I) 500 gr/m2 E) 1kg/plant (subtropical climate)
- Growing difficulty: easy
